According to several sources, the Canadiens' rookie forward left the organization's entourage a few days ago, and for an absolutely fascinating reason!
He had the firm intention to finish high school, and that's what he went to do in Slovakia, as this picture of him shows:
According to Refresher News, the Tricolor's number 20 passed his Slovak writing and literature exams. He also took an English and math test. This fulfills a promise he made to his parents.
